Description
The Silvertone Model 1465 Solid State 150 Guitar Head is a classic throwback to the solid-state era, offering musicians a blend of vintage aesthetics and reliable performance. Crafted for those who appreciate the straight-forward and robust sound of solid-state technology, this amplifier head is ideal for both seasoned players and newcomers looking to explore classic tonal landscapes.
Equipped with 150 watts of solid-state power, the Silvertone Model 1465 delivers a clean and consistent output, ensuring your guitar's natural sound is maintained with clarity and precision. This head is designed to handle a variety of styles, from clean jazz riffs to crunchy rock chords, making it a versatile choice for diverse musical explorations.
The Silvertone Model 1465 features straightforward controls that let you focus more on playing and less on tweaking. Its easy-to-use interface includes essential knobs for volume, treble, mid, and bass, allowing for quick adjustments on the fly. Whether you're practicing at home or performing on stage, this guitar head's reliable build and sound make it a trustworthy partner in any setting.

Product specs
| Brand | Silvertone |
| Model | Model 1465 Solid State 150 Guitar Head |
| Year | 1960s |
| Categories | Guitar Heads |
| Direct Output | No Direct Output |
| Effects Loop | No Effects Loop |
| Electronics | Solid State |
| Number of Channels | 2 Channels |
| Number of Inputs | 4 Inputs |
| Output Power (Watts) | 150 |
| Power Tube Type | None |
| Reverb | None |
FAQs
-
What type of sound can I expect from the Silvertone Model 1465 Solid State 150 Guitar Head?
-
The Silvertone Model 1465 provides a classic solid-state sound with a clean, crisp tone. It offers a vintage vibe typical of 1960s amplifiers, suitable for rock and garage band genres.
-
Is the Silvertone Model 1465 suitable for live performances?
-
With 150 watts of power, the Silvertone Model 1465 is loud enough for small to medium-sized gigs, making it a viable option for live performances.
-
Does the Silvertone Model 1465 have built-in reverb or effects?
-
The Silvertone Model 1465 does not have built-in reverb or an effects loop, which means external effects units would be needed for additional sound processing.
-
How many channels does the Silvertone Model 1465 have?
-
The Silvertone Model 1465 features two channels, allowing for basic tonal flexibility during performances or recordings.
-
How many inputs are available on the Silvertone Model 1465?
-
The Silvertone Model 1465 comes with four inputs, providing options for connecting multiple instruments or devices simultaneously.
